Within the Students’ Union sector, whilst striving to achieve the same goals, tension can exist between commercial and non-commercial functions of the organisation. Paul has successfully bridged the gap in his role as Commercial Manager (Licensed Trade).

Paul has become a role model, not only for commercial staff members, but for all colleagues to embrace a culture of working in partnership to achieve our vision, and live our organisational values. Paul has successfully created an innovative culture of working that: Engages with students as not only customers but, first and foremost, members of the SU at UWE; and meaningfully engages with our elected student leaders and champions continuous change, even if initially at odds with maximising profit.

Through creating the conditions conducive for change and realising the ideas of our students, tangible impact can be seen for our members, the SU and the local community.

Top 3 learnings:

1 We make more positive action when we take collective responsibility.

2 Working collaboratively with other departments and colleagues enables shared expertise and resource.

3 The passion of students and their ideas not only drives forward meaningful action but also internal cultural change.

CO2t savings 2016/2017: 1.1 tonnes of carbon saved through Vegware use.  Audited
